Twenty minutes southwest of downtown Boston sits Highland Park, a primarily- residential neighborhood full of beautiful historic homes and apartments along tree-lined streets. The community features over a dozen parks and public green spaces, giving all residents easy access to trails, playgrounds, and historic sites wherever they may live.

The local dining scene is quite unique, with several African and Middle Eastern restaurants and cafes around the neighborhood. MBTA rail service on the west side of the neighborhood makes it easy for folks to get around the city for or leisure.

What do Walkability, Transit, Drivability, and Bikeability mean? Walkability measures the walking distance to day-to-day needs. Transit measures access to public transportation. Drivability measures congestion, parking availability, and access to major roads. Bikeability measures the suitability for cycling. How It Works
